Understanding a Car Locksmith Emergency
A car locksmith emergency describes minutes where immediate help from a professional locksmith is required due to concerns related to vehicle locks or keys. These situations can arise for a variety of factors, consisting of lost keys, malfunctioning locks, broken keys, or electronic key fob programming concerns. No matter the circumstance, car locksmiths possess the tools, skills, and proficiency to resolve the problem on the spot.
The growing reliance on innovative vehicle security systems has considerably improved auto safety but has likewise made car lockouts and key malfunctions more intricate to resolve. Without professional help, attempting to fix these issues on your own can result in damage or put your vehicle at greater threat.
Common Scenarios Requiring a Car Locksmith
Several scenarios might call for the expertise of a professional car locksmith. Here are the most regular emergency situations they manage:
Accidental Lockout
-- Forgetting keys inside the car is one of the most typical factors people call a car locksmith. This can occur to anyone and often happens during difficult or rushed minutes.
Lost or Misplaced Keys
-- Losing your car keys outright can be exceptionally aggravating, particularly when you're far from home or in an unknown area.
Broken Keys
-- Over time, regular wear and tear can deteriorate your car key. A key can snap off in the ignition, door lock, or trunk, rendering your vehicle inoperable.
Damaged Locks
-- Whether due to tried theft or general mechanical failure, a lock that will not operate appropriately can leave your car immobilized.
Concerns With Electronic Keys or Fobs
-- Modern lorries typically utilize keyless entry systems and push-to-start mechanisms. A dead key fob battery, reprogramming error, or hardware malfunction can leave you stuck.
Stuck Ignition
-- Some vehicles might experience problems with the ignition system, where the key won't turn or get launched from the ignition, needing specialized locksmith intervention.
How a Car Locksmith Can Help During Emergencies
Car locksmiths are trained experts who use specialized tools and strategies to solve automotive lock and key concerns. They offer numerous services created to get you back on the road safely and quickly. Here's what they can do:
Unlocking Car Doors
Using tools like wedges, slim jims, or lock picks, locksmith professionals can securely open your car without triggering damage to the door or lock system.
Key Replacement
If you've lost your keys, a car locksmith can create a new key on the area, including cutting conventional metal keys or programming electronic chips.
Key Extraction
When a key breaks inside a lock or ignition, locksmiths can safely extract the broken piece and supply a replacement.
Lock Repair or Replacement
If your locks have actually been tampered with, harmed, or are merely malfunctioning, a locksmith can repair or replace them to ensure your car is safe and secure.
Reprogramming Key Fobs
For automobiles with electronic keys, locksmith professionals can reprogram key fobs, reset transponders, or provide brand-new ones.
Ignition Repair
If your vehicle's ignition system is jammed or malfunctioning, a locksmith can solve the issue without the need to call a mechanic.
Steps to Take During a Car Lockout Emergency
In moments of panic, it's crucial to keep calm and act systematically. Here are the key steps you need to take during a car lockout or associated emergency:
Stay Safe
-- Evaluate your surroundings. If you're in an unsafe area or it's late at night, move to a well-lit or congested area while waiting on aid.
Avoid DIY Solutions
-- Attempting to choose the lock yourself or use improvised tools can cause more harm than good, leading to scratches, damaged mechanisms, or broken windows. Leave it to the experts to avoid costly repairs.
Contact a Trusted Car Locksmith
-- Search for a reliable locksmith with 24/7 emergency services near your area. Make sure they're accredited, insured, and experienced with your vehicle's make and design.
Offer Details
-- Communicate your exact location, the type of issue you're dealing with, and any appropriate vehicle information. This helps the locksmith get here prepared to help you promptly.
Inspect Identification
-- When the locksmith arrives, confirm their qualifications. A trusted locksmith will have correct identification, tools, and a professional mindset.
Have Proof of Ownership Ready
-- Be prepared to reveal proof of car ownership (e.g., registration or insurance coverage) to ensure the locksmith abides by security protocols.
How to Minimize the Risk of Future Car Lockout Emergencies
While emergencies can't always be avoided, a little preparation can decrease the likelihood of finding yourself locked out. Here are some proactive suggestions:
Always Carry a Spare Key
Keep a spare type in a safe area, such as in your home or with a trusted friend or family member.
Utilize a Key Locator Device
Attach a Bluetooth tracker to your key ring. This makes locating lost keys fast and simple utilizing your smartphone.
Replace Worn Keys
Routinely look for indications of wear and replace keys before they snap or breakdown.
Keep Your Locks and Key Fobs
Guarantee your car door locks and key fobs remain in excellent working condition by cleaning and changing components as required.
